COHLINE GmbH, a prominent manufacturer of tube and hose line systems for the global automotive industry, boasts a workforce of over 600 employees. Established in 1932, the company operates production facilities in Germany, Romania, England, and the Czech Republic, with a trading outpost in the US. Renowned for its commitment to innovation and product enhancement, COHLINE is a trusted system partner worldwide, holding prestigious certifications such as IATF 16949, ISO 14001, ISO 45001, and TISAX.

Emphasizing highest quality standards across all industries, COHLINE delivers tailored products to international automotive, commercial vehicle, construction, agricultural machinery, and engine industry clients. With a focus on meeting customer-specific requirements and enhancing user experience, product development prioritizes functionality, quality, and precision while ensuring an optimal price/performance ratio. Upholding a legacy of competence and innovation dating back to 1932, COHLINE specializes in pipe and hose line systems for various applications, including oil supply, turbochargers, fuel, cooling, hydrogen, battery electric vehicles, and hydraulics.

Crosslink International Inc

C-r-o-s-s-l-i-n-k International, Inc ( C-I ) is a World Class Elastomers Company dedicated to serving the Automotive, Industrial and Specialty OEM markets. Our core competencies revolve around the Design and Development of complex rubber, and rubber to metal applications. Our business strategy offers US OEM's an opportunity to increase their international supply content, risk free. This is essential to survive in today's ever increasing competitive market. All of C-I's customer base is located within North America, with over 60% being supplied directly and indirectly from our International facilities. C-I maintains two facilities in the United States.
